The aim and tasks of the study envisaged assessing and identifying spring wheat lines of competitive variety trial by drought tolerance to be involved in research programs as starting material. Material and methods. The study was conducted at the Laboratory of Spring Wheat Breeding of VM Remeslo Myronivka Institute of Wheat of NAAS of Ukraine in 2013-2014. Fifty five spring wheat lines of competitive variety trial were studied. Drought tolerance was evaluated in the field by the spike realization coefficient and in the laboratory by the seed germination percentage in sucrose solution as well as by electrolyte leakage. Results and discussion. The meteorological conditions during the study period were contrast, which allowed evaluating and selecting breeding material by drought tolerance. Bread wheat lines of competitive variety trial Lutescens 10-36, Lutescens 11-24, Lutescens 12-30, Erythrospermum 13-11, Albidum 10-41, and others and durum wheat lines Leukurum 13-02, Melianopus 10-03, Leukurum 12-09, Leukurum 12-16, and Leukurum 12-41 were selected by the spike realization coefficient. Lines Melianopus 10-03, Leukurum 10-26, Lutescens 05-24, Lutescens 10-36, Lutescens 11-02, and Lutescens 12-26, and others were selected the seed germination percentage in sucrose solution. Lines Lutescens 10-36, Lutescens 05-24, Lutescens 10-23, Albidum 10-41, Melianopus 10-02, Leukurum 10-26, and others were selected by electrolyte leakage; their indices were much higher than those in standards. Conclusions. Thus, in 2013-2014, the three methods of evaluation of drought tolerance selected spring lines that were the most drought tolerant: Lutescens 10-36 (submitted to the state variety trial as variety ‘Oksamyt Myronivskyi’), Melianopus 10-02 (submitted to the state variety trial as variety ‘MIP Raiduzhna’), Albidum 10-41, Leukurum 10-14, which are recommended as starting material in breeding for drought tolerance
